UN Decade of Education for Sustainable Development
For more than five years, the UN has been behind efforts to broadensustainable education around the world. In December 2002, the UnitedNations General Assembly adopted resolution 57/254 to put in place aUnited Nations Decade of Education for Sustainable Development (DESD),spanning the years 2005 to 2014. The Hottest Decade on Record
The past decade was the hottest ever recorded and global temperatures are now rising at a rate of about one-fifth of a degree Fahrenheit every decade, according to the annual “State of theClimate” report issued by the U.S. National Oceanic and AtmosphericAdministration (NOAA). Last Decade Warmest on Record
The World Meteorological Organization’s latest reportdemonstrates that 2000-2009 is the warmest decade since modernmeasurements began recording temperatures around 1850.
